Vornado EVDC500 Specifications

General IconGeneral
ModelEVDC500
TypeEvaporative Humidifier
Coverage AreaUp to 1000 sq. ft.
Tank Capacity2.5 gallons
RuntimeUp to 24 hours
Dimensions13.5 in. x 10.5 in. x 21 in.
Weight10.5 lbs
Power Source120V AC
Fan Speeds3
Speeds3
FilterWick Filter
ControlsElectronic
